XRC Medical Imaging
 
XRC Medical Imaging, LLC (XRCMI), is a division of X-Ray Consultants, Inc., a private radiology practice consisting of 16 radiologists. X-Ray Consultants has practiced in the Michiana area for over 22 years, providing professional radiology services to regional hospitals (see "Where We Practice" tab). In 1979 our first outpatient facility was opened in Pavilion I of Saint Joseph Regional Medical Center - South Bend, where it still resides.

Since the mid-1990's however, it became X-Ray Consultants' goal to establish a freestanding, multi-modality imaging center outside of the confines of an acute care hospital campus. We took years in planning and researching similar facilities in other communities, borrowing what works best and learning from the mistakes of others. We also sought the input from physicians who refer patients for imaging studies, asking them what they wanted for outpatient imaging and where such a facility should be located.

In July of 2001, ground was broken for XRCMI at the Foundation Center, located at the intersection of State Road 23 and Douglas Road in South Bend, just west of the Allied Physicians of Michiana Ambulatory Surgery Center. Construction was completed in the Spring of 2002.

Located in a growth sector of our community, this 10,000 square-foot, one-story facility is easily accessed and has ample nearby parking with a covered patient drop-off area. The Center was designed with a focus on privacy, ease-of-movement and comfort within an attractive environment. Services initially offered are general radiography and fluoroscopy, mammography, CT scanning, ultrasound and bone densitometry. More modalities may added in the future.

A Picture Archival Communications System (PACS) is in place to digitally store your images so that your physician will be able to view your images and reports at anytime from any personal computer through a secure web site.
